
How to Develop Good Sleep Habits
Dr Oz and Dr Mehmet say studies show people who took sleep drugs for six weeks and talked to a therapist about sleep habits saw insomnia diminish – even after they discontinued the drugs. In this study insomniacs did cognitive behavioral therapy – meaning they looked at and changed their thoughts and behaviors about sleep.
Here is what you can do:
Ask yourself what your expectations about sleep are, and make sure they are realistic.
Be objective about the ramifications of insomnia – maybe all your problems aren’t because of lack of sleep.
Court sleep with the right conditions: a cool dark room with no TV or internet. If you can not sleep get up and go into another room until you are sleepy and then go back to bed.
Go to bed and get up at the same time every day.
